WebJun 1, 2024 · There are several different possible remedies for unconscionable contracts. If a court determines a contract is unconscionable, the court may do one of three things: Void the contract; Void part of the contract; or. Modify the contract. The court may void the entire contract and treat it as though it never existed. WebMar 31, 2024 · Breach of contract definition.
